DIVISION 3 FOOTBALL LEAGUE RD 7
Raheen Intermediate Footballers waited until the last round of the League to finally pickup their first win of the year chalking it up against fellow parish side and last year’s Junior Championship winners Ballinagar in Rd 7 of the Div 3 League last Thursday evening in Ballinagar on a scoreline of 3-08 to 1-06. Both sides were without the services of a number of influential players so a tight cagey affair was on the cards. Raheen were first on the scoreboard as Richie Reynolds slotted over the opening point with the first attack right from the throw in and he added another from a free moments later. Ballinagar were given the opportunity to open their account in the 9th minute when they were awarded a penalty which Jacob Beatty stood over and slotted it to the left corner of the net for what would prove to be their only goal which gave them the lead. The lead was short lived as Raheen responded with 3 points in a row including 1 from corner back David Carthy over the next 5 minutes to draw level and go back in front. Then in the 16th minute Raheen struck for their first goal as a Raheen kickout was won by Conor Carroll in midfield who sent it in to Richie Reynolds and he gave it off to Lee Mulpeter in the clear and he dispatched it to the net. The sides added a point apiece over the next 10 minutes before Ballinagar added 2 more in the time remaining of the half so at the break it was Raheen with the lead 1-06 to 1-03. Raheen’s first 2 scores of the second half clinched the result in their favour as they struck 2 goals both scored by James Lalor, the first Conor Carroll’s free in midfield sent down the line to Lee Mulpeter to run in and lay it off to James to fire it to the net, the second in the 7th minute a quick free by Richie Reynolds just inside the 21 picked out James on the edge of the square and he coolly slotted it to the net. With the result now in the bag the remainder of the game saw just 5 more points with Ballinagar getting 3 to Raheen’s 2 and so Raheen see it out to claim the win on an 8 point margin. While this game completes the League programme for both sides attention will now switch to the Championship which is due to get underway in just over 6 weeks time where Raheen’s opponents in the first round of the Intermediate Championship will be a re-match against Ballinagar.

CLUB AGM
There was a very good turnout at the AGM of Raheen GAA Club which took place last Friday 18th November in the CYMS Hall, Cloneygowan. Chairman John Hackett thanked all those who assisted in any way with the huge development works carried out in the club over the past 12 months which included the installation of a members gym, walking track including lighting, new dugouts, goalposts (adult & juvenile) and ballstoppers and all these will be of huge assistance to the club members for many years to come.
There was also huge thanks given to all those who organized, took part in and supported our Club Memorial Cycle Cloneygowan to Wexford in April in memory of the Late Emmett & Yvonne O’Connor.
On the field the efforts of all the players were acknowledged as the club reached the Intermediate Final for the second year in a row where we just missed out on the title and it was announced that a new Intermediate Management Team comprising of Jimmy Stewart from Clara (All Ireland U 21 Winner, NFL Div 1 Winner & Assis Manager / Selector with Offaly Senior Footballers on 3 occasions) along with Brendan Owens (former Tullamore senior footballer and coach) and Sean Sweeney has been put in place to drive the team on for 2023 and we would like to welcome them onboard and wish them the very Best of Luck.
Na Fianna Football & LGFA Chairpersons Brian Kehoe & Eithne O’Byrne Connolly thanked Raheen for use of the club’s facilities throughout the year.
2023 will also be another very big year for the club as it will be the 50th anniversary of the club’s formation in 1973 and a number of events will take place throughout the year to mark this milestone.
